Eliciting Opinions on Health Messaging During the COVID-19 Pandemic: Qualitative Survey Study (Preprint)

Abstract: BACKGROUND Effective public health messaging has been necessary throughout the COVID-19 pandemic, but stakeholders have struggled to communicate critical information to the public, especially in different types of locations like urban and rural areas.
